아미나APMS 기본 베이직으로 [미소테마 흉내내기] 멀티페이지 만들기 > 그누보드

본문 바로가기

그누보드

아미나APMS 기본 베이직으로 [미소테마 흉내내기] 멀티페이지 만들기

본문

아미나 APMS 기본베이직 테마로 멀티 다중페이지를 만드는 방법이 있습니다.

약간의 수동으로 작업을 해야히지만 필요하시다면 응용해보세요.

본 사이트내 기본베이직으로 3개의 멀티사이트를 구현했습니다.

 

완전초보 분에게는 추천하지 않으며, 약간의 응용실력과 PHP도 약간만이라도 아시는 분에게 추천합니다.

구성하기전에 본 사이트에 적용한 셀바이몰, 프레셔스카, 한주간의여유를 보시고 구현해보세요.

 

작업시작

본 설명서는 프레셔스카에 대한 설명입니다.

 

아미나빌더를 모두 설치했다면

설치첫번째

루트에 _head.php를 _head_car.php(원하는 이름변경) 이런식으로 하나를 만들어주세요. 그리고 아래 문구도 변경해주세요.

<?php
if (!defined('_GNUBOARD_')) exit; // 개별 페이지 접근 불가

include_once(G5_PATH.'/head_car.php');

?>

 

설치두번째
head.php를 head_car.php 이런식으로 하나를 만들어주세요.

파일 맨하단 약 63번째 줄을 include_once('./thema/car/head.php'); 이런식으로 변경해주세요.

여기서 car는 테마폴더입니다. 원하시는 테마를 하나 만들어주세요.

 

설치세번째

index.php를 car.php 이런식으로 하나를 만들어주세요.

car.php를 열어 아래와 같이 모두 바꿔주세요.

<?php
define('_INDEX_', true);

include_once('./_common.php');
include_once(G5_LIB_PATH.'/latest.lib.php');
$g5['title'] = $group['gr_subject'];

$is_main = true;

include_once('./_head_car.php');

if(!isset($config['as_thema']) || !$config['as_thema']) {
 echo '<br><p align=center>APMS가 설치되어 있지 않습니다. <br><br> 관리자 접속후 관리자화면 > 테마관리에서 APMS를 설치해 주세요.</p></br>';
} else {
 include_once ('./thema/car/index.shop.php'); //사용하고자 하는 테마를 만들어주세요.
}

include_once('./_tail.php');

if(!$is_admin && $group['gr_device'] == 'mobile')
    alert($group['gr_subject'].' 그룹은 모바일에서만 접근할 수 있습니다.');

$is_main = true;

include_once('./_head_car.php');

if(!isset($config['as_thema']) || !$config['as_thema']) {
 echo '<br><p align=center>APMS가 설치되어 있지 않습니다. <br><br> 관리자 접속후 관리자화면 > 테마관리에서 APMS를 설치해 주세요.</p></br>';
} else {
 include_once ('./thema/car/index.shop.php'); //사용하고자 하는 테마를 만들어주세요.
}

include_once('./_tail.php');
?> 

자 그럼 pc화면과 모바일 화면작업은 끝났습니다.

 

설치네번째

이젠 테마 설정입니다.

car 라는 테마를 하나 만들었습니다.

영카트(그누5) 관리자 페이지로 가셔서 게시판 그룹을 하나 만들어줍니다. 그룹에 맞는 게시판도 하나 만들어야 겠죠?

그룹을 하나 만드셨나요?

그럼 아미나 테마관리 -> 메뉴설정으로 들어가서 만들어 놓은 그룹을 찾아 PC화면과 모바일화면 출력 테마설정을 car 로 변경해주세요.

설정하셨나요? 이젠 거이다 끝났네요.

 

메인페이지 타이틀 변경방법입니다.

(기본이 basic으로 되어 있기 때문에 멀티메인페이지를 변경한다 하더라도 변경되지 않음. 그래서 별도로 만들어야 합니다.)

thema/Basic/widget/title/widget.title.main.phpwidget.title.banner.php 파일을 아래와 같이 변경 합니다.

widget.title.main_car.php, widget.title.banner_car.php 이런식으로

 

설치다섯번째

메인 widget.title.main_car.php, widget.title.banner_car.php 출력설정

/thema/car/head.php파일내 약 278번째줄에 보시면

thema_widget('title', 'widget.title.main.php', 'fade,5000'); // Shop Main Title
    thema_widget('title', 'widget.title.banner.php');​ 이렇게 되어 있는 것을 아래와 같이 변경해주세요.

thema_widget('title', 'widget.title.main_car.php', 'fade,5000'); // Shop Main Title
    thema_widget('title', 'widget.title.banner_car.php');​

설치여섯번째

​상단 첨부파일 2개를 받아 본인에 맞게 수정하세요.(테마폴더내에 있는 파일들 입니다.)

메뉴는 자동메뉴가 아니라 수동메뉴입니다. (자동메뉴출력하는 방법은 잘 몰라요.ㅠㅠ​)

설치가 끝났습니다.​

다시한번 말씀드리지만 본 설정설명은 본 사이트내 car 라는 테마로 예를 덜어 설명한 것이기때문에

car 라는 문구는 본이이 원하시는 이름으로 만들어서 설치하시면 됩니다.​

페이지 연결은 ​세번째설명에 나와 있는 것처럼 영카트(그누5)가 설치된 루트에 http://wawoopc.com/com/car 이런식으로 연결하면 됩니다.

 

[이 게시물은 운영자님에 의해 2014-11-26 09:20:51 유용한정보에서 이동 됨]
0
로그인 후 추천 또는 비추천하실 수 있습니다.
포인트 21,226
경험치 11,505
[레벨 11] - 진행률 23%
가입일
2020-02-19 21:27:23

댓글목록0

등록된 댓글이 없습니다.
게시판 전체검색